Flowering Problems in Daybreak Magnolia

๐ŸŒธ Failure to Bloom

Potential Causes

Light Requirements

Daybreak Magnolia thrives in full sun to partial shade. Insufficient sunlight exposure can significantly hinder blooming, especially if nearby structures or trees cast shade.

Nutritional Needs

Nutrient deficiencies can also play a role in the lack of flowers. Poorly drained or depleted soil may not provide the essential nutrients needed for healthy growth.

Age of the Tree

Young trees often take several years to establish before they bloom. Conversely, older trees may experience reduced flowering due to stress or health issues.

๐Ÿ’ก Solutions

Adjusting Light Exposure

If possible, relocate the tree or trim surrounding vegetation to increase sunlight exposure. This simple adjustment can make a world of difference in blooming potential.

Fertilization

Using a balanced fertilizer high in phosphorus can promote blooms. Apply it in early spring, just before the blooming season begins, for the best results.

๐ŸŒผ Premature Flower Drop

Common Triggers

Weather Conditions

Late frosts can damage buds and lead to premature flower drop. Extreme temperatures, whether heat or cold, can also stress the tree and cause flowers to fall.

Pests

Insect infestations, such as aphids or scale insects, can weaken flowers. These pests sap the tree's vitality, leading to further issues.

Diseases

Fungal infections can significantly impact overall health and lead to bud drop. Keeping an eye out for symptoms is crucial for timely intervention.

๐Ÿ›ก๏ธ Remedies

Protective Measures

Covering the tree during late frosts with cloths or blankets can protect delicate buds. This simple action can save your blooms from unexpected weather.

Pest Control

Regular inspections are key. Treat infestations with insecticidal soap or neem oil to keep pests at bay and ensure your tree remains healthy.

๐ŸŒฑ Abnormal Flower Development

Identifying Abnormal Growth Patterns

Flower Size and Shape

Smaller or misshapen flowers may indicate underlying issues. Observing these changes can help you diagnose problems early.

Timing of Blooming

If your Daybreak Magnolia blooms early or late, it may signal stress or improper care. Timing is crucial for a healthy flowering cycle.

Factors Affecting Flower Quality

Nutrient Imbalance

Excess nitrogen can lead to lush foliage but fewer flowers. Striking the right balance is essential for vibrant blooms.

Pruning Mistakes

Improper timing or technique in pruning can damage buds. This can significantly reduce flowering, so be cautious with your pruning practices.
